Sochi shows Ferrari is still far off goals - Mattiacci

Ferrari didn't manage to impress during the Russian Grand Prix as Fernando Alonso finished sixth and Kimi Raikkonen in 9th place after a difficult race for both of them. Marco Mattiacci, Team Principal: “Once again, we find ourselves confronting a result that is a long way off our goals, but today, we must congratulate Mercedes who, after five years of hard work, have taken a well deserved Constructors’ title. The back-to-back Japan-Russia trip has been a difficult one for our team, both on and off the track.
